Rated at 7.4V nominal voltage and 5000mAh (0.2C discharge) capacity, this APTPES lithium battery pack targets water quality testers where space and weight constraints are critical. The 21700 cylindrical cell architecture configured as 2 Series 1 Parallel (2S1P) provides balanced energy density. A built-in protection IC safeguards against overcharge, over-discharge, and short circuits. Factory-assembled with terminal wires for plug-and-play integration. Integrated Multi-Protection Circuit: The built-in protection IC monitors 7.4V cell voltage in real time, guarding against overcharge, over-discharge, overcurrent, and short circuits. This prevents catastrophic cell failure during abnormal operating conditions.
Precision Cell Matching: Each 21700 cylindrical cell undergoes capacity grading and internal resistance sorting before assembly into the 2 Series 1 Parallel (2S1P) configuration. This matching process ensures uniform charge and discharge across all cells, extending pack lifespan and maintaining voltage stability.
Factory-Tested Quality Assurance: Every battery pack completes a full electrical testing cycle at our Dongguan facility, including charge retention verification, protection board trigger validation, and dimensional inspection. Test reports accompany each batch shipment for OEM traceability.
Global Certification Compliance: Manufactured to meet CE, RoHS, UN38.3, and MSDS documentation requirements. These certifications enable duty-free import into EU markets and compliant air freight for international distribution channels.
Low Self-Discharge Design: Advanced 21700 cylindrical chemistry limits self-discharge to under 3% per month at room temperature. -20°C ~ +45°C (Recommended long-term storage at 30. This characteristic supports inventory rotation and device storage without frequent recharge maintenance.
Balanced Thermal Management: Cell spacing and wrapping materials facilitate passive heat dissipation during charge and discharge cycles. The pack design prevents thermal hotspots that accelerate cell degradation, contributing to consistent long-term performance.
Compact Energy Density: The 21700 cylindrical cell platform delivers high energy density relative to pack volume, making it suitable for portable and embedded applications.
| Battery Cell Model | 21700 Cylindrical Lithium-ion Battery Cell |
| Configuration | 2 Series 1 Parallel (2S1P) |
| Nominal Voltage | 7.4V |
| Full Charge Voltage | 8.4V (±0.05V) |
| Cut-off Voltage | 5.0V - 6.0V (Controlled by protection board) |
| Nominal Capacity | 5000mAh (0.2C discharge) |
| Energy | Approximately 37Wh |
| Continuous Discharge Current | 10A (Maximum, depending on cell specifications) |
| Instantaneous Peak Current | Up to 15A (≤3 seconds, depending on cell specifications) |
| Standard Charging Current | 1.0A - 2.5A (0.2C-0.5C) |
| Charging Voltage | 8.4V (Constant Voltage Constant Current) |
| Charging Method | Recommended to use a dedicated 7.4V lithium battery charger |
| Internal Resistance | ≤80mΩ (Including protection board, typical value) |
| Cycle Life | ≥500 cycles (Charged and discharged under standard conditions to 80% of initial capacity) |
| Operating Temperature | Charging: 0°C ~ +45°C / Discharging: -20°C ~ +60°C |
| Storage Temperature | -20°C ~ +45°C (Recommended long-term storage at 30%-60% charge) |
| Protection Functions | Overcharge protection, over-discharge protection, overcurrent protection, short-circuit protection, temperature protection (some models) |
| Wiring Configuration | Standard wires and common terminals (such as XT60, JST, spade connectors, etc., subject to actual product) |
| Dimensions/Weight | Approximately 74mm (Length) * 43mm (Width) * 22mm (Height) / Approximately 180g (For reference only, varies depending on configuration) |

A: The stated dimensions refer to the battery cell body. Wire terminals extend an additional 20-80mm beyond the cell dimensions. Reserve space for wire routing in your device housing design.
A: Compare your device's operating current against the pack's rated discharge capacity. For higher current requirements, OEM customization with alternative cell selection is available.
A: Each battery pack ships with CE, RoHS, UN38.3, and MSDS documentation. UN38.3 test summaries cover altitude, thermal, vibration, and impact testing required for air freight compliance. Material safety data sheets are available in English for customs and regulatory submission.
A: Store packs at -20°C ~ +45°C (Recommended long-term storage at 30%-60% char. Maintain charge level between 30-50% for long-term storage. Perform a maintenance charge every 6 months to prevent deep discharge degradation. Avoid storing in direct sunlight or high-humidity environments.
